Teeth Whitening
Teeth whitening is a popular choice. It is a simple process that can make a big difference. The dentist applies a whitening gel to your teeth. This gel breaks down stains and leaves your teeth looking cleaner. You might need more than one visit for the best results. The results can last several months if you take care of your teeth. Whitening toothpaste and avoiding stain-causing foods can help maintain your new smile.
Dental Bonding
Bonding repairs damaged teeth. If you have chipped or cracked teeth, bonding can help. The dentist uses a tooth-colored resin. The resin is applied and shaped to match your teeth. Then, the dentist hardens it with a special light. Bonding can also change the shape of your teeth. It is an affordable way to improve your smile. Bonding is fast and doesn’t require anesthesia unless a cavity needs filling first.
Veneers
Veneers are thin, custom-made shells. They cover the front surface of your teeth. Veneers can improve the color, shape, and size of your teeth. They are a longer-lasting solution compared to bonding. Your dentist will remove a small amount of enamel to fit the veneers. Veneers require more than one visit. They are stain-resistant and look like natural teeth. Veneers can be an investment in your smile and confidence.
Comparison of Procedures
Procedure | Durability | Time Required | Cost |
---|---|---|---|
Teeth Whitening | Several Months | 1-2 Visits | Low |
Bonding | 3-10 Years | 1 Visit | Moderate |
Veneers | 10-20 Years | 2-3 Visits | High |
